STRIKING sculptures produced by vulnerable people on the IW are set to be displayed at Quarr Abbey.
The River Hope Project provides sculpture workshops, especially for homeless people or those with mental health problems.
This year’s show next Saturday, December 10, will feature works made by clients of the Salvation Army, Seven Acres and the Earl Mountbatten Hospice.
The show takes place between noon until 4pm. For further information, visit www.riverhopeproject.co.uk.
